Eddie is still looking for Crappie

Eddie was out today and still on crappie.  These are two of the nicer crappie and he caught them in 12-16 feet of water - 68 degrees and water was clear.  He caught them on chartruese 1/8 jigheads.

Charlie Rome and Buddy Ray - April 21

Charlie Rome and buddy Ray is pictured here holding 4 nice crappie they caught in their 4 hour outing with Craig.  All fish came off of ledges on 1/8 oz. jigs and white twister tails.  Fish were caught @ the mouth of bays in 12 - 16 foot of water.  Water temperature was 68 degrees and Lake level was 358.6.  It was clear and rising.  See you on the Lake!

Charlie Luber Group Still Doing Well on Kentucky Lake

Craig took out the Charlie Luber Group again and they are still catching the 2 pounders on Kentucky Lake.  This is another trip and the big crappie were still biting.  These fish were caught in 12 - 14 foot of water on a 1/8 oz. jighead with a lime green twister tail.  Water temperature was 68 degrees and clear.  Lake level was 358.6.  As always, see you on the Lake.

The Charlie Luber Group conquers Kentucky Lake

The Charlie Luber Group seem to be able to catch the "Big Crappie".  These pictures show 4 of the 2 pound crappie that the group caught.  They caught a total of 30 crappie; 11 of those were over 2 pound.  You know that is a seriously good day!  Craig took the Group out today and caught on chartruese twister tails in 12 to 15 foot of water.  Water level was 358.3, clear and 68.1 degrees.  Craig once again shows his customer how it is done!!  See you on the Lake!
